i have a brand new computer with an intel 82865g graphics card. when i try to play nhl 06 on my pc, it says my 3d card/accelerator could not be initialized properly. ive heard of othe rpeople having this porblem with nhl 06, what should i do?

as far as i know the "Intel ********" Video cards are not really worthwhile.. And they will not work with any new or some older games. if you want to play NHL or anything other than that i suggest upgrading your video card which can be reltivly cheap ($100-$150)
